Hmm, I posted on here a week ago about a buyer having incorrect postage details, that i ended up calling paypal about, long story short, i posted the item, it's at the post office waiting for it to get picked up.
the buyer has given me a negative feedback for item not recieved, but i just checked that it's still sitting at the post office. I dunno and now don't care if they do pick it up now, but can i get ebay to remove the feedback?

When you look at sellers negative feedback, you often see "item never arrived, seller refused to refund". That indicates to me that the buyer is out of pocket for the item that never arrived. Often they are lower feedback buyers. I wonder why they didn't make a claim through PayPal. Answer is, they probably don't know they can.
It's all well and good to say they should read up on the help pages, but there are so many and often you get taken around in circles, never finding the info you need. I think dodgy sellers rely on naive buyers who don't know the system.
